Orissa bundh evokes mixed response

The bundh was called in protest against the recent arrest of a top Maoist cadre, Ajad and his wife besides two other junior cadres, by the Orissa police.

The state’s most wanted Maoist leader Sabyasachi Panda had personally rung up local media houses two days back and informed them about the bundh.

The police have confirmed that their special operation group sleuths had arrested Ajad’s wife Lilabati Patmajhi alias Sunita from a slum in capital Bhubaneswar recently but denied the Maoists’ claim that Ajad too had been picked up.
